We describe the development of open boundary conditions for the simulation of nonlinear periodic shallow-water waves propagating through an open channel. A set of generalized Boussinesq equations is adopted as the mathematical model, and Euler's predictor-corrector finite difference algorithm is applied for numerical computation. The performance of various open boundary conditions for obliquely incident cnoidal waves is studied.
